Abstract

Micro-perforated panel (MPP) absorber achieves good sound absorbing performance by reducing the scale of perforation to submillimeter. We have introduced a resin 3D printer in order to manufacture the absorber with small scale perforation. Since resin MPP absorber has less rigidity than metal one it has extra absorption peaks due to the panel elastic vibration. By referring to the past worthwhile researches, we introduce a theoretical acoustic impedance model that accounts vibration of circular plate then we evaluate this model by comparing the experimental results. We also evaluate the sound absorbing performance by changing the geometries of perforation.
